The above graphic appeared at the beginning of the 76ers-Spurs game Monday night. Can you spot the incorrect 76ers roster member? It shouldn’t take too long.
Now look, I know the 76ers’ roster is comprised of many people nobody has ever heard of (and that probably includes the broadcast team), but everyone has heard of Rajon Rondo, so there’s no reason his name or face should be appearing in a starting lineup array for a game that doesn’t even involve the Boston Celtics.
